Recent Trends in Employment Structure for Migrant Workers in China
Zhu Mingbao,Yang Yunyan
Population Research
2017, 41 (5):
89-100.
This paper examines recent trends in employment structure for migrant workers in China
over 2007- 2013 using data from CHIP 2007 and CHIP 2013. While the majority of migrant workers obtain job through“strong ties” , this percentage stood at 50. 82% in 2013, a 13. 8 percentage point decline from that in 2007. R egarding investment and loan for self- employment, 90% invested and 30% borrowed in 2013, and private lending is the main type of loan but it has declined by 20. 53 percentage points. The percentage of self- employment approximated to 30% in 2013 with an increase of 7. 25 percentage points. Major occupations involve commercial service, self- employment and production and transportation, and the main industries are wholesale and retail, manufacturing and resident service and repair service. The proportion of the migrant workers with an annual income over 30 thousand yuan has increased markedly by 42. 65 percentage points.
